What documents should I bring to the first session?
Bring whatever you currently have — there is no set list. Common documents families bring include property title cards (chanot), ID cards, passbooks, insurance policies, and any paperwork related to vehicles or registered businesses. We will help you identify what is present, what may be missing, and where to go for official copies.
